 How can you design websites to encourage sustainable user behaviors, such as energy-saving browsing habits?

qgrmn0icuu

Designing websites to encourage sustainable user behaviors, including energy-saving browsing habits, involves making conscious design choices that promote efficiency and minimize resource consumption. Here's how you can design websites with sustainability in mind:

### **1. Optimize Performance for Efficiency**

- **Reduce Load Times**: Ensure that your website loads quickly to minimize the time users spend waiting. Faster load times not only improve user experience but also reduce the amount of energy used by both the server and the user's device.
- **Minimize HTTP Requests**: Combine files (CSS, JavaScript) and use image sprites to reduce the number of HTTP requests, which lowers the amount of data transferred and processed.
- **Implement Lazy Loading**: Use lazy loading for images and other resources so that they only load when they come into view, reducing the amount of data transferred and processed initially.

### **2. Promote Efficient Content Delivery**

- **Optimize Images and Media**: Compress and resize images and use modern formats like WebP to reduce file sizes without sacrificing quality. This reduces bandwidth usage and speeds up load times.
- **Leverage Content Delivery Networks (CDNs)**: Use CDNs to cache and deliver content from servers closer to the user, reducing the distance data travels and thus the energy required.

### **3. Enhance User Experience with Efficiency in Mind**

- **Design for Minimalism**: Adopt a minimalist design approach that focuses on essential content and features. This reduces the need for complex interactions and excessive resource usage.
- **Responsive Design**: Ensure your website is fully responsive and performs well on various devices and screen sizes. Efficiently designed responsive sites minimize unnecessary data usage and improve load times.

### **4. Educate Users About Sustainable Practices**

- **Inform Users**: Provide information on how users can reduce their environmental impact while browsing. This could include tips on reducing data usage or suggestions for energy-saving browser settings.
- **Sustainability Messaging**: Incorporate messages about sustainability and energy efficiency into your website's design, making users aware of your commitment to these principles.

### **5. Implement Energy-Efficient Design Features**

- **Dark Mode**: Offer a dark mode option for users, which can reduce energy consumption on OLED and AMOLED screens. Dark mode can also reduce eye strain and improve readability in low-light environments.
- **Reduce Animations**: Minimize the use of heavy animations and transitions, which can increase CPU usage and energy consumption on users' devices.

### **6. Optimize Server and Resource Management**

- **Efficient Hosting**: Choose green hosting providers that use renewable energy sources or energy-efficient technologies. This reduces the environmental impact of your website's server operations.
- **Server-Side Optimization**: Implement server-side optimizations such as caching and content compression to reduce the amount of data sent to users and minimize server load.

### **7. Enable User Control Over Data**

- **Provide Data Usage Controls**: Allow users to control how much data they consume, such as by providing options to disable high-resolution images or autoplay videos.
- **Offer Energy-Saving Features**: If applicable, provide features that help users manage their energy consumption, such as options to reduce the frequency of updates or notifications.

### **8. Monitor and Iterate**

- **Track Performance Metrics**: Use analytics tools to monitor website performance and identify areas where energy savings can be improved. Track metrics like load times, bandwidth usage, and user engagement.
- **Gather User Feedback**: Collect feedback from users about their experience with the website's energy-saving features and make adjustments based on their input.

### **9. Incorporate Sustainable Design Principles**

- **Sustainable Design Choices**: Use sustainable design principles throughout the design process, such as choosing energy-efficient color schemes, optimizing layouts for minimal resource use, and prioritizing lightweight design elements.
- **Long-Term Design**: Design with longevity in mind to avoid frequent redesigns and updates, which can lead to increased resource consumption and waste.

### **10. Promote Responsible Browsing Habits**

- **Encourage Offline Viewing**: Offer options for users to download content for offline viewing, reducing the need for continuous data transfers and saving energy.
- **Promote Efficient Use of Features**: Encourage users to make efficient use of website features, such as batch processing tasks rather than performing them individually, to reduce server load and energy use.
